This edit on en.wikipedia concerns me:

https://en.wikipedia.org/w/index.php?title=MediaWiki:Common.css&curid=2213345&diff=538111527&oldid=535671838

body.page-Main_Page .wbc-editpage { 
    display: none;
}

Something like that should never be necessary.

If it isn't really turned off, then the link should be visible.

If it is turned off (as the author of that revision claims), then the link
should be invisible.

Is there a way to turn off interlanguage inclusion on a page? And if so, does
it also hide the link? And if so, why is that functionality not used for the
Main Page?
